Risks to the expanded 24âŻEH/s operation
Regulatory headâwinds â The U.S. is still tightening the legal framework around cryptoâminer electricity use, emissions reporting and onâchain activity. A tighter definition of âenergyâintensiveâ mining could force ABTC to cede part of its newlyâadded hash power to lowerâcost jurisdictions or to shut down rigs temporarily while it seeks licences or compliance certifications. Any unexpected regulatory cost or operational curtailment would compress margins and could trigger a materialââriskâfactor downgrade from analysts, depressing the stockâs valuation multiples.
Powerâsupply constraints â Scaling from ~10âŻEH/s to ~24âŻEH/s roughly triples the firmâs electricity demand. The companyâs âstructural discountâ hinges on securing longâterm, cheap power agreements (often with renewable farms). If grid congestion, weatherârelated output shortfalls, or contractual disputes arise, the costâperâbitcoin could rise sharply, eroding the advertised cost advantage versus passive treasuryâtype holders. A higher energy cost translates directly into a lower netâhashâperâdollar, tightening the upsideâcapture of BTC price moves.
Equipmentâsupply bottlenecks â The mining hardware market is still recovering from the 2022â2023 chip shortage, and newer ASIC generations (e.g., Antminer S19âXP, Bitmainâs 100âŻTH) are in limited production. If ABTC cannot source the expected volume of miners at the projected price points, the hashârate rampâup could be delayed or forced onto older, lessâefficient units, again raising electricity per megahash and reducing profitability. Supplyâchain hiccups can also bite the companyâs balanceâsheet if it has to preâpay for hardware that is later delayed or delivered at higher cost.
Impact on the stockâs riskâreward profile
All three headâwinds increase the âdownsideâriskâ component of ABTCâs riskâreward equation. The upsideâprimarily the âstructural discountâ (i.e., ability to buy BTC below market price)âdepends on a stable, lowâcost hashârate. If cashâflow is squeezed by higher power or equipment costs, the discount narrows, making the stockâs upside less asymmetric and forcing the market to price in a higher discount rate (e.g., 15â20âŻ% vs. the current ~10âŻ%). In practice, this could shrink the priceâtarget ceiling from a 30â40âŻ% upside on a neutral stance to a 10â15âŻ% upside with a more volatile price swing.
